Elementary Process Plant Occupations vs Protective service associate professionals n.e.c. Salary (2025)

How do Elementary Process Plant Occupations and Protective service associate professionals n.e.c. sal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Protective service associate professionals n.e.c. earns £13,457 more per year (48% higher)

Detailed Comparison

MetricElementary Process Plant OccupationsProtective service associate professionals n.e.c.Difference
Median Annual£27,807£41,264-£13,457
Mean Annual£28,135£44,964-£16,829
Monthly£2,317£3,439-£1,122
Weekly£535£794-£259
Hourly£13.37£19.84-£6.47
